[Saba Sports News] Jimmy Butler is eligible to return to the Miami Heat on Thursday following his suspension, but reports suggest he has no intention of staying with the team for the rest of the season.
According to ESPN’s Shams Charania, Butler reiterated his desire to be traded during a recent meeting with Heat president Pat Riley. The 35-year-old reportedly emphasized that he has no plans to sign an extension with Miami, making his stance on leaving the team unmistakably clear.
Butler holds a $52 million player option for the 2025-26 season, which he reportedly plans to use solely as leverage to facilitate a trade out of Miami.
